New Report Examines Out-of-Network Charges By Some Physicians
A new report by Dyckman & Associates prepared for America's Health Insurance Plans shows that some physicians who choose not to participate in health insurance networks are charging patients fees that are several hundred - and in some cases, a thousand percent - higher than Medicare reimbursement for the same service in the same geographic area.
